Watchlist for June 13, 2006

The futures bounced a bit post-PPI but they've fallen back a bit. Right now the S&P futures are still a couple of points below fair value but the QQQQ is actually up a couple of cents. I really don't want to initiate shorts with the market so extended so if we don't get some strength it may be another do-nothing day for me.
